Siam-Hitachi Elevator (Thailand) Co plans to offer a new service to make buildings “smarter” as part of its effort to apply more digital technologies to seek new opportunities in the Thai property market.
The company, which makes elevators and escalators, wants to launch smart building solutions to add value to its business post-pandemic.
Digital technologies, including the Internet of Things (IoT), can be used to ensure security at buildings and enhance the functions of elevators and escalators, the company said.
